Where each one falls short
Documented limitations, not opinions. Every one is a constraint you would hit in normal use.
Case IH AFS Connect
- Coverage of non-Case IH machinery is thin, so a mixed-colour fleet ends up running two portals and reconciling the data by hand or through a third-party platform.
- The agronomic side is weaker than software-first platforms: field records, input tracking and compliance reporting are shallower than Agworld or Conservis and most serious growers export to something else.
- The entry cost is hardware, not software; a Pro 1200 display and receiver retrofit runs into five figures per machine, which is the real barrier for anyone hoping to add the platform to an older tractor.
- Connectivity Included only applies to qualifying machines from October 2024 onward, so a farm with a five-year-old fleet still faces a per-machine dealer activation fee and older modems may not be eligible at all.
- Dealer dependency is total: activations, subscription changes and most troubleshooting route through the dealer rather than a self-service portal, which makes response times a function of your local dealership rather than CNH.
Proagrica
- Proagrica's own domain (proagrica.com) now redirects through telusagriculture.com to telus.com/agriculture, and the destination site confirms the product line now operates under TELUS Agriculture branding rather than as an independent Proagrica product.

Answered from the vendors’ own pages
Case IH AFS Connect: Is AFS Connect the same thing as FieldOps?
FieldOps is the rebuilt CNH portal and app that AFS Connect accounts have been migrating into. The underlying machine connectivity is the same; the branding and interface changed.
Case IH AFS Connect: Do I still pay an annual subscription?
Not on qualifying machines built and purchased from 1 October 2024, where connectivity is included. Older machines with a compatible modem can be activated through a dealer for a one-time fee.
Case IH AFS Connect: Can I use it with John Deere or New Holland machines in the same fleet?
Not natively in any useful way. New Holland shares CNH infrastructure but sits in its own portal, and Deere data has to come in through API sharing or a third-party farm management platform.
Case IH AFS Connect: What does it cost to add to a used tractor?
The subscription may be cheap or free, but the display, receiver and modem retrofit are the cost, and those are quoted per machine by the dealer into five figures.
